On my recent trip to Nova Scotia I visited Boulderwood, a subdivision in the west end of Halifax. The property was once owned by Capt. Dick Steele, one of the foremost rhododendron hybridizers in Canada. He sold the land, which was later converted into a cul-du-sac. The houses were build around the rhodys. I hit the peak display.
